Super Micro Computer’s (NASDAQ: SMCI) stock price has wallowed near long-term lows because of sentiment and fears of ...
Northland Securities analyst Nehal Chokshi initiated coverage with a Buy rating on Super Micro Computer (SMCI – Research Report) today and set ...
The Dow Jones dived 450 points Wednesday on a hot CPI report ahead of more testimony from Fed Chair Powell. Nvidia partner ...